
Hire elite React Native Engineers. Pre-vetted for excellence.
Boost your IT projects with top React Native Engineers from Latin America. At BEON.tech, you will work only with connect with top-tier LATAM talent, experienced across diverse industries, fluent in English, and thoroughly assessed for both their technical abilities and cultural fit.


{ We empower global innovators }
Discover your perfect match
High-quality React Native Engineers
ready to add value from day zero.

Felipe V.
Verified Expert
React Native Developer
UTC-3 Brazil7 years of experience
Felipe is a proficient React Native developer with a solid background in building cross-platform mobile applications. He specializes in optimizing app performance and implementing user-friendly interfaces. With extensive experience in Redux and RESTful APIs, Felipe is committed to delivering high-quality mobile experiences. His strong communication and collaborative skills make him an effective team player.

Andrés E.
Verified Expert
React Native Developer
UTC-5 Colombia5 years of experience
Andrés is a skilled React Native developer dedicated to creating efficient and scalable mobile applications. His expertise includes integrating third-party libraries and optimizing app performance. Andrés has a passion for learning new technologies and applying best practices in mobile development. His proactive approach and adaptability contribute to successful project outcomes.

Gabriel U.
Verified Expert
React Native Developer
UTC-3 Argentina5 years of experience
Gabriel is a React Native developer specializing in intuitive mobile applications. With expertise in tools such as Expo and mobile state management, he adeptly combines strong problem-solving skills with creativity to tackle challenges and deliver high-quality applications.
Discover your
perfect match
Unlock access to our pool of 52,000 pre vetted
professionals ready to drive results.
React Native Engineers
Interview Questions
Learn everything you need to hire top-performing React Native Developers. Our interview guide, crafted by industry experts, gives you crucial questions you should ask candidates to make the best hiring decision.
Read the guide nowOur proven process
Hiring React Native Engineers
has never been simpler.
Our proven process
Hiring React Native Engineers
has never been simpler.
Discovery call
Review handpicked profiles
Interview & select
Effortless onboarding
Partner with the top 1% of Latin American React Native Engineers , boasting exceptional technical expertise and strong academic credentials—tailored perfectly to meet your hiring needs.
Get started today
Trusted by leading media


BEON.tech in Forbes on Adapting Tech Recruitment to Economic Shifts
BEON.tech was featured in Forbes, discussing how businesses can adapt their tech recruitment strategies in response to economic fluctuations.
Read moreThe BEON.tech advantage
Why leading companies choose us
for hiring elite React Native Developers.
Why settle for average local talent when you can access the elite? Gain access to highly skilled React Native developers from Latin America with proven expertise in building scalable mobile applications.
Don't wait for too long to fill critical roles. Get pre-vetted candidates within 24-48 hours and onboard them in as little as two weeks
Reduce costs by 30%-50% with top-tier React Native Developers from LATAM—an efficient, budget-smart alternative to U.S. resources. Maintain high-quality development while optimizing your hiring budget
We handle legal and administrative processes, ensuring smooth and compliant hiring in LATAM.
Collaboration just got easier. Work with developers in time zones that align with your team's schedule, ensuring seamless communication and productivity.
We don't believe in short-term fixes. With our Talent Experience Management™ Framework, keep top developers engaged and committed, reducing turnover and ensuring long-term project success.
We look for React Native Professionals
with these key capabilities.





Searching for specific roles?
Find related ones.
Support
Any questions?
We got you.
Here you’ll find answers to the most common questions about our process. If you need more details, feel free to reach out!
5 Must-Ask React Native Interview Questions & Answers for Hiring Top Engineers
5 Must-Ask React Native Interview Questions & Answers for Hiring Top Engineers
Looking to hire skilled Latin American React Native Engineers? You're not alone. According to the last Stack Overflow report, React Native the most used web technologies among prosessional developers. It's no wonder businesses everywhere are competing for top talent.
However, finding the right candidates starts with asking the right questions. That's where we come in. This article highlights 5 key React Native interview questions we use at BEON.tech to identify the top 1% of engineering talent across Latin America, helping companies connect with the best.
Essential React Native Interview Questions Every Recruiter Should Ask + Answers
Evaluating React Native expertise isn't just about checking resumes, it's about understanding how candidates think, code, and solve real-world challenges. The right interview questions help you assess problem-solving skills, architecture decisions, and practical coding abilities.
We've curated five key technical questions that strike the perfect balance, challenging enough to gauge expertise without being overly theoretical. These questions will help you pinpoint advanced professionals who can contribute high-quality code and seamlessly integrate into your team.
Keeping that in mind here are some advanced React Native interview questions for spotting higher seniority levels:
Exporting anonymous components is considered bad practice because it makes debugging harder, as error logs and React DevTools won’t display clear component names. Named components improve traceability, making it easier to identify bugs, write tests, and maintain the code. Clear naming also enhances code readability and collaboration among developers.
To handle infinite scroll, I would use a combination of techniques like detecting when the user reaches the bottom of the list and triggering a new data load. Typically, I’d listen for the onScroll event, check the scroll position, and when it's near the bottom, trigger a function to load more items. I’d also implement lazy loading to ensure performance doesn’t degrade, showing a loading indicator while fetching new data. Proper state management is crucial to prevent duplicate requests or unnecessary re-renders.
Context API is a built-in React feature that allows you to share state across the component tree without passing props manually at each level. It’s ideal for simple state management or when you only need to share data between a few components.
It is used for:
- Simpler, small-scale state management, like themes, user authentication status, or language settings.
- Cases where state doesn't change often or doesn't involve complex logic.
- Applications that don’t require features like middleware, side effects handling, or time travel debugging.
Redux is a more powerful, external state management library designed for handling complex state logic. It follows a predictable state container pattern with actions, reducers, and a central store, making it suitable for large applications where state is shared widely or involves complex transformations.
It is used for:
-Large applications with complex state logic and where actions are dispatched in multiple parts of the app.
-Scenarios where you need middleware for handling side effects (like async actions with Redux Thunk or Saga).
-Maintaining a centralized store for easy state management across large applications.
Rendering and Re-renders: I’d check for unnecessary re-renders, especially in large components or when state updates cause multiple renders. Using React’s built-in tools like the React DevTools can help identify which components are re-rendering.
Network Requests: Slow or excessive network calls can heavily impact performance. I’d review API calls, their response times, and whether data fetching can be optimized or delayed.
State Management: Inefficient or overly complex state management can cause performance issues. I’d check if the state is properly structured and whether it's being updated efficiently.
Lazy Loading: I’d ensure that components or assets are being loaded lazily to avoid blocking the main thread, especially for large images or components that are not immediately needed.
Memory Leaks: I’d look for memory leaks, such as unused event listeners or subscriptions that aren’t cleaned up, which can affect long-term performance.
Heavy Computation: Long-running calculations or complex logic that’s being executed on the main thread can cause performance issues, so I’d review whether any tasks could be offloaded to Web Workers or optimized.
Short-circuit statements refer to the behavior of logical operators (like && and ||) in programming, where the second operand is not evaluated if the first one is sufficient to determine the result.
For && (AND operator): If the first condition is false, the overall result will be false regardless of the second condition, so the second condition is not evaluated.
Example:
false && someFunction(); // someFunction() won't be called
For || (OR operator): If the first condition is true, the overall result will be true, so the second condition is not evaluated.
Example:
true || someFunction(); // someFunction() won't be called
Short-circuiting can improve performance, especially in cases where evaluating the second condition is costly or unnecessary. It also helps to avoid potential errors, such as calling a function on undefined or null.
What are Common Mistakes to Avoid When Interviewing a React Native Engineer?
Now that we've covered the must-ask questions for hiring a advanced React Native Engineer skilled in ContextAPI and Redux, let's explore common mistakes that could derail your React Native hiring process:
1. Overlooking Soft Skills
It's easy to focus solely on technical skills, but neglecting soft skills like joint work and interpersonal skills can backfire. React Native Engineers working on, for instance, cross-platform mobile app development often need to collaborate within a mid-size team, communicate ideas clearly, and respond positively to feedback. Without strong joint work and interpersonal skills, even the most talented React Native Engineer may struggle to connect with the team. This can lead to misalignment of objectives, delayed timelines, or inefficient team dynamic.
2. Ignoring Cultural Fit
Hiring someone who doesn't align with your company's culture or remote work environment can lead to breakdown in communication, unclear messaging, and decreased work rate. Employees perform best when their personal work style and values complement the company culture. Prioritizing cultural fit during the hiring process ensures a more cohesive team, better collaboration, and long-term employee satisfaction.
3. Neglecting Real-World Problem-Solving
Focusing solely on theoretical tests often misses an essential aspect—how a candidate handles practical challenges in specific areas. While technical quizzes can be helpful, they don't reveal how a candidate thinks through and solves problems in real-world scenarios. This oversight could result in breakdown in communication, unclear messaging, and decreased work rate.
4. Failing to Assess Adaptability
The tech landscape evolves rapidly, and React Native is no exception. If a React Native Engineer isn't open to learning new tools or frameworks, they may struggle to keep up as the industry changes. Prioritizing adaptability ensures your hire will grow with your team and remain effective in navigating evolving challenges.
5. Rushing the Hiring Process
One of the costliest mistakes is rushing to fill a position, especially when the goal is forming a highly efficient team. Making hasty hiring decisions often leads to mismatches in skills or work style, causing disruptions in team dynamics and project delays. Taking the time to thoroughly vet candidates helps ensure the right fit, saving time and resources in the long run.
Key Takeaways
A well-structured interview process makes it easier to identify React Native Engineers candidates who excel in technical expertise and team collaboration. By asking the right questions and evaluating both technical and soft skills, you can build a stronger, more cohesive team.





Build your dream team with BEON.tech today
You deserve a hiring partner who knows how to deliver. Partner with BEON.tech and experience elite IT talent, tailored results, and unmatched support every step of the way. Let's build your team of tomorrow—today.
Schedule a call